Astronauts Piers J. Sellers (red stripes) and Michael E. Fossum, STS-121 mission specialists, work in tandem on the shuttle's Remote Manipulator System/Orbital Boom Sensor System (RMS/OBSS) during STS-121's first scheduled session of extravehicular activity (EVA).

STS-121

STS-121 ist die Missionsbezeichnung für den am 4. Juli 2006 gestarteten Flug des US-amerikanischen Space Shuttles Discovery (OV-103). Es war die 115. Space-Shuttle-Mission, der 32. Flug der Raumfähre Discovery und der 18. Flug eines Shuttles zur Internationalen Raumstation (ISS). .. weiterlesen
